NorfolkNWeigh Posted October 29, 2014 Posted October 29, 2014 nah it's a g reg and therefore 130. K reg would had the 115 bhp. Front trim is GL, rear is SRi. Indeed the bizarre spec is great. only 10 left apparently.May I put my two pennorth in at this point ? As a big buyer of Vauxhalls, my employer (Argos) used to get 3 month fleet demos of all the latest models and as with any demo I'd blag them to use if they were any good. We got a red 4x4 Cavalier and it was shit,very basic inside and definitely only the 115 bhp L/GLi/CDi spec engine with the higher gearing. It handled funny from memory and you couldn't provoke it into lift off or left foot oversteer like a normal Cavalier. In fact even though it was around for my annual 4 day destruction test following the RAC Rally round the country and there was snow that year I took an XM.
